Blockchain Trilemma: The Core Trade‑Offs Shaping Crypto Today

When talking about blockchain trilemma, the challenge of achieving scalability, security and decentralization simultaneously in a distributed ledger. Also known as the "three‑pillar problem", it forces designers to pick two strengths at the expense of the third. Scalability, the ability to process many transactions per second often clashes with Security, the resistance to attacks and data tampering, while Decentralization, the distribution of control across many independent nodes can limit both speed and safety. The trilemma therefore shapes everything from consensus algorithms to layer‑2 solutions.

How Developers Tackle the Three Pillars

One common approach is to redesign the consensus mechanism, the rule set that nodes follow to agree on the state of the chain. Proof‑of‑Stake, for example, reduces the energy cost of security and opens room for higher throughput, moving a bit of the scalability needle. Another strategy is to layer additional protocols on top of the base chain. Layer‑2 solutions like rollups or state channels push transaction processing off‑chain while anchoring finality back to the main network, aiming to boost scalability without sacrificing security. Some projects even experiment with hybrid models that blend on‑chain and off‑chain verification, seeking a sweet spot where all three pillars coexist more harmoniously.

For traders and investors, understanding these trade‑offs matters because they affect fees, transaction speed, and risk. A network that prioritizes security may charge higher gas fees and confirm slower, impacting fast‑moving arbitrage strategies. Conversely, a highly scalable but less decentralized chain might face centralization risk that could lead to sudden governance changes or censorship. Keeping an eye on how a protocol addresses the trilemma helps you gauge long‑term viability and choose the right platform for your style.
